Kravis Center's Public Ticket Sale Day Starts This Saturday The Public Ticket Sale Day for the 2018-2019 season of the Raymond F. Kravis Center for the Performing Arts will be Saturday, October 6, at 10 am.

Entertainment fans are encouraged to go online to the Kravis Center's official website at kravis.org to purchase tickets to dozens of different shows, concerts and special events, including three upcoming Kravis On Broadway hits: ROCK OF AGES; HELLO, DOLLY! starring Betty Buckley; and ON YOUR FEET!

Other major headliners for which people can purchase tickets on October 6 are Benji Brown, Alan Cumming, David Foster, Rodgers and Hammerstein's THE SOUND OF MUSIC, KINKY BOOTS, Jay Leno, Pilobolus, Johnny Mathis, The Four Tops & The Temptations, Michael Bolton, Paul Anka, Chris Botti, Black Violin, Patti LaBelle, a variety of family friendly holiday shows, and more.

In addition, there is still time for fans to purchase subscriptions to such popular series as Kravis On Broadway, Regional Ars Classical Concert Series, the Young Artists Series, the Adults at Leisure Series, as well as Michael Feinstein Conducts The Kravis Center Pops Orchestra.

Ticket buyers actually have three ways to purchase tickets on Saturday, October 6: online 24/7 through the Kravis Center's official website at kravis.org; by phone at 561-832-7469 or 800-572-8471; or in person at the Box Office (open 10 am to 5 pm), located at 701 Okeechobee Blvd., West Palm Beach.

The Kravis Center is a not-for-profit performing arts center located at 701 Okeechobee Blvd. in West Palm Beach, FL. To enhance the customer experience, the Center is currently undergoing a $50 million expansion project, titled Kravis 2020: The Future is Now. The Center's mission is to enhance the quality of life in Palm Beach County by presenting a diverse schedule of national and International Artists and companies of the highest quality, by offering comprehensive arts education programs - serving approximately 2.5 million schoolchildren since its inception; by providing a Palm Beach County home for local and regional arts organizations to showcase their work; and by providing an economic catalyst and community leadership in West Palm Beach, supporting efforts to increase travel and tourism to Palm Beach County.
